With\u00a016 volunteers, we cleared an additional .18 miles of trail. Heavy winds and dry Santa Ana conditions prevented us from using all our power tools, so progress was slower than previous days. With volunteer help from professional trailbuilder Hans Kiefer of Bellfree Contractors, three large drainages were made more sustainable\u00a0using rock retaining walls, rock armoring and lots of sweat! \u00a0Using rock collected on site saved the crew from having to haul in additional materials for wire basket structures.\u00a0The crew restored several switchbacks, added drainage, and brushed and cleared an additional quarter mile of trail.<\/p>\n<p>On Sunday, February 21st, we had fourteen volunteers come out to continue restoration efforts. The group rode to the end of upper Brown Mountain fire road, then continued down the already-completed section of the trail. Bikes were left at a convenient point, below which it would have been a strenuous climb to ride back out, especially after working on the trail. We hiked down the rest of the way to the work site.<\/p>\n<p>Mitch (MWBA) and Mike McGuire were able to brush an additional .19 miles of trail with the powered tools. As we get down to lower elevations, the brush is getting much\u00a0thicker, taking more time and effort to clear. The rest of the crew concentrated on outsloping, drainage and re-establishing tread on approximately .14 miles of trail. The total work day included approximately .33 miles of trailwork.<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_6391\" style=\"width: 561px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><a href=\"http: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/2016-02-21-11.11.18.jpg\" rel=\"attachment wp-att-6391\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-6391\" class=\" wp-image-6391\" src=\"http: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/2016-02-21-11.11.18.jpg\" alt=\"Swamping the first pass with the hedge trimmers\" width=\"551\" height=\"325\" srcset=\"https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/2016-02-21-11.11.18.jpg 800w, https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/2016-02-21-11.11.18-150x89.jpg 150w, https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/2016-02-21-11.11.18-300x177.jpg 300w, https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/2016-02-21-11.11.18-768x453.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 551px) 100vw, 551px\" \/><\/a><p id=\"caption-attachment-6391\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Swamping the first pass with the hedge trimmers<\/p><\/div>\n<p>The last third of a\u00a0mile of the trail will require chainsaws to clear\u00a0the many fallen oak trees. Steve Messer, CORBA president and trail crew leader, flagged out the last half mile based on GPS tracks of the trail before the fire. Ken Burton passed through a beautiful shaded oak grove before dropping down to the Gabrielino trail and Oakwilde Campground. Sadly, many of those oaks were killed and have fallen across what was the trail. Brush has grown into this relatively flat section of trail, and will require extensive chainsaw work to clear. We plan to\u00a0go in with the CORBA\/MWBA sawyer crew (<a href=\"http: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/2016\/02\/13\/mountain-bike-action-and-scoa-support-corbas-volunteer-sawyer-program\/\">USFS certified chainsaw operator volunteers<\/a>) to clear those trees before the\u00a0next scheduled trailwork day.<\/p>\n<div id=\"attachment_6394\" style=\"width: 561px\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\"><a href=\"http: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/20160221007-Ken-Burton-Trailwork-after-Walk-through.jpg\" rel=\"attachment wp-att-6394\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-6394\" class=\" wp-image-6394\" src=\"http: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/20160221007-Ken-Burton-Trailwork-after-Walk-through.jpg\" alt=\"Riding previously restored section after a day's work\" width=\"551\" height=\"368\" srcset=\"https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/20160221007-Ken-Burton-Trailwork-after-Walk-through.jpg 800w, https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/20160221007-Ken-Burton-Trailwork-after-Walk-through-150x100.jpg 150w, https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/20160221007-Ken-Burton-Trailwork-after-Walk-through-300x200.jpg 300w, https:\/\/corbamtb.com\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/2016\/02\/20160221007-Ken-Burton-Trailwork-after-Walk-through-768x513.jpg 768w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 551px) 100vw, 551px\" \/><\/a><p id=\"caption-attachment-6394\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Riding previously restored section after a day&#8217;s work<\/p><\/div>\n<p>With over 1000 volunteer hours, ten workdays, and several additional\u00a0prep days by CORBA and MWBA trail crew leaders, \u00a0we have so far completed or brushed approximately 1.8 miles\u00a0of the 2.25 mile trail. What&#8217;s left is less than a half mile, including extensive\u00a0chainsaw work.
